A quick stir-fried shrimp with bell peppers, zucchini, and pineapple tossed in a tangy honey sauce. Sweet, savory, and made all in one pan.

Ingredients
serves 4- ½ cup honey
- ⅓ cup rice vinegar
- 1 tablespoon soy sauce
- 3 tablespoons tomato paste
- 3 tablespoons pineapple juice
- 1 tablespoon cornstarch
- 2 tablespoons water
- 1 pound peeled and deveined shrimp
- ½ teaspoon kosher salt
- ¼ teaspoon black pepper
- 2 tablespoons vegetable oil, (divided)
- ½ teaspoon sesame oil
- 1 cup diced red bell pepper, (¾-inch pieces)
- 1 cup sliced zucchini, (¼-inch slices)
- 2 teaspoons minced garlic
- 1 teaspoon minced ginger
- 1 cup pineapple chunks
- 1 tablespoon sliced green onion
- ¼ teaspoon sesame seeds
